Vintage Silk Small Scatter Size Silk Rug, Circa Date: 1980s. This exquisite piece, woven entirely of lustrous silk, offers a remarkable sheen that shifts subtly with the light. Its precise dimensions classify it as a small scatter size, ideal for adding a concentrated point of color and texture to an entryway or intimate space.
The central field is dominated by a serene, faded powder blue, providing a tranquil backdrop for the symbolic imagery. Woven into the silk pile are three distinct roundels featuring pairs of stylized cranes, traditional symbols of peace and enduring grace, interspersed with floating cloud forms.
The sophisticated border system employs multiple guard bands, including a delicate chevron pattern and an outer band featuring repeating key motifs and subtle floral sprays rendered in taupe and deep indigo.
